Abstract

Study on supercoiled DNA cleaving activity assay of protein fraction from Morinda citrifolia leaf had been done. The aim of this research is to compare the supercoiled DNA cleaving abilities among the fractions. This is a preliminary screening to find RIP from Morinda citrifolia Fractionation of protein was done by adding Ammonium Sulphate up to 20%, 40%, 60%, 80% and 100% in the crude extract, saturated solution was then centifugated to get the pellet fractions and coded as F-20, F-40, F-60, F-80 and F-100. The mixture of pUC19 plasmid and protein fractions, in the same protein concentration were incubated at room temperature for one hour, the cleaving ability of protein fraction on supercoiled DNA.was investigated. The results indicated that protein fractions, of F-80 had the highest cleaving activity to supercoiled DNA.Key words : Ribosome-Inactivating Protein (RIP), supercoiled DNA , protein fraction, Morinda citrifolia.
